How To Fix QE056 - Invalid field content for quantitative inspection characteristic.


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: QE - RM-QSS Fehlertexte zur Ergebniserfassung

  • Message number: 056

  • Message text: Invalid field content for quantitative inspection characteristic.

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message QE056 - Invalid field content for quantitative inspection characteristic. ?

    The SAP error message QE056 "Invalid field content for quantitative inspection characteristic" typically occurs in the context of Quality Management (QM) when you are trying to enter or process data related to quantitative inspection characteristics. This error indicates that the value you are trying to input does not conform to the expected format or range defined for that characteristic.

    Causes:

    1. Invalid Value: The value entered for the quantitative inspection characteristic may be outside the defined limits or not in the correct format (e.g., entering a string instead of a number).
    2. Missing Characteristics: The inspection characteristic may not be properly defined in the material master or inspection plan.
    3. Data Type Mismatch: The data type of the input value may not match the expected data type for the characteristic (e.g., entering a decimal value when only integers are allowed).
    4. Unit of Measure Issues: The unit of measure for the characteristic may not be compatible with the value being entered.
    5. Configuration Issues: There may be issues with the configuration of the inspection characteristics in the system.

    Solutions:

    1. Check Input Values: Ensure that the value you are entering is within the defined limits and is in the correct format. Refer to the inspection plan or material master for the expected range and format.
    2. Review Inspection Characteristics: Verify that the inspection characteristics are correctly defined in the inspection plan and that they match the material master settings.
    3. Correct Data Types: Make sure that the data type of the value you are entering matches the expected data type for the characteristic.
    4. Verify Units of Measure: Check that the unit of measure for the characteristic is appropriate for the value being entered. If necessary, convert the value to the correct unit of measure.
    5. Consult Configuration: If you suspect a configuration issue, consult with your SAP QM consultant or system administrator to review the settings for the inspection characteristics.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: You may need to use transaction codes such as QA32 (for results recording) or QAP1 (for creating inspection plans) to review and manage inspection characteristics.
